“…These chemicals are oen used as standards to compare the performance of other inhibitors. [15][16][17][18][19][20] However, KHIs are strictly limited by low subcooling (usually less than 10 K) and lose their effectiveness when the ultra-low temperature is encountered. 1,5 It was found that the performance of KHIs could be efficiently boosted when some chemicals were used in conjunction with KHIs.…”
